This is what I want to do with my zaurus:
gaim, browser internet, emulators, word documents, kistmet, aircrack, and other self compiled things or things I want from the package manager
Just to shed some light on your use case scenarios:
- gaim is now pidgin
- browsers are available but they all have one or another drawback. The one I like most is "links" however it lacks scripting support (JavaScript, etc.). Dillo is also ok but I found it rather inconvenient dealing with local web sites. minimo is a great idea (minimalistic mozilla) but a huge memory hog and unfinished. There are some more but I believe everything is more or less work in progress.
- emulators: Do not expect performance wonders when emulating machines which are based on a higher level than the Z´s XScale architecture.
- word documents: On the small screen office work imho is a PITA. I try to use it with our corporate architecture documents and excel sheets but ...
- wireless tooling and sniffing is ok.
I found it very convenient to use the Z as a small companion with supported tooling, linke outliners (eg. notecase) and even mindmapping (vym) as well as note taking and drawing instant sketches with xournal.
Plus email (claws), rss feed and news reading.
All this is possible with Angstrom/X11. GPE for me is only a more or less convienent window manager with some setup tools.
I hope this helps.
